Key Maintenance Practices for the Antminer DR7 SCP
1. Regular Cleaning to Prevent Dust Accumulation
Dust is one of the most significant threats to mining equipment. Over time, dust accumulation can clog fans, block airflow, and cause overheating, which can degrade performance and shorten the miner’s lifespan. To prevent this:
- Schedule Routine Cleaning: Clean the miner every 2-3 weeks, depending on the dust levels in your environment. Use compressed air to blow dust out of the fans and heat sinks.
- Monitor Airflow: Ensure that the miner’s surrounding area is clean and free of obstructions that could restrict airflow.
- Consider Dust Filters: In particularly dusty environments, installing dust filters on the miner’s intake fans can significantly reduce dust buildup.
2. Optimize Cooling and Ventilation
The DR7 SCP’s advanced cooling system is designed to keep temperatures in check, but proper ventilation is crucial to maximize its effectiveness:
- Maintain Ambient Temperature: Keep the mining facility’s ambient temperature between 10°C and 35°C to prevent overheating.
- Use External Fans or Air Conditioning: In hot climates, additional cooling solutions may be necessary to maintain optimal operating conditions.
- Position Miners Strategically: Arrange miners to allow adequate spacing for airflow and avoid heat buildup in concentrated areas.
3. Monitor Power Supply and Voltage Stability
Stable power is essential for the DR7 SCP’s performance and longevity. Voltage fluctuations or power surges can damage components and reduce efficiency:
- Use a Quality Power Supply Unit (PSU): Ensure the PSU matches the miner’s power requirements (220-240V) and provides stable output.
- Install Surge Protectors: Protect your miner from sudden voltage spikes by using surge protectors or uninterruptible power supplies (UPS).
- Regularly Check Connections: Inspect power cables and connections for signs of wear or damage and replace them if necessary.
4. Update Firmware Regularly
Bitmain frequently releases firmware updates to improve performance, fix bugs, and enhance security. Keeping your miner’s firmware up to date is critical:
- Check for Updates: Visit Bitmain’s official website regularly to check for new firmware releases.
- Follow Update Instructions: Carefully follow the manufacturer’s guidelines to avoid issues during the update process.
- Backup Settings: Before updating, save your miner’s configurations to restore them quickly if needed.
5. Perform Routine Inspections and Replace Worn Parts
Even the most durable components wear out over time. Regular inspections can help identify and address issues before they escalate:
- Inspect Fans: Fans are critical for cooling. Replace any fan that shows signs of wear, such as unusual noise or reduced airflow.
- Check Hash Boards: Monitor hash boards for signs of damage or degradation. If one board fails, it can affect the miner’s overall performance.
- Test Power Cables: Ensure power cables are in good condition and securely connected.
